## Break-Glass Access: Quickfind Index

Welcome aboard! If the Quickfind autocomplete index gets painfully slow, normal dashboards won't help — you'll need break-glass access to the indexer host on Pellwick. Ping whoever's on call first, obviously. Once approved, open the emergency console and unlock the maintenance vault. The vault prompt will ask for the recovery passphrase below.

unlock words, baweg-bafop: raleth-zoriel-kelix-tammir-quenmir-zorys-eliix-zorox-istion

Context: Ardenfell line margins slipped three points over two quarters. Drivers: input steel costs, aggressive discounting at the Westmoor branch, and a stale price book. Proposal: uplift list prices four percent, tighten discount authority to regional level, sunset the two lowest-margin SKUs. Risk: volume loss at Halverton accounts, estimated under two percent. Decision requested at Thursday's review. Modelling assumptions are in the appendix pack. The commercial reasoning leadership wants kept close is noted directly below.

board note of tajop-yajof: The finance team signed off on a budget of $77.6 million for Project Pramir.

Subject: Handover of GPU profiling tooling

Welcome aboard. As of this week, ownership of the Memtrace profiling suite — the tool we use to track GPU memory usage across training runs — has moved off my plate. Your onboarding tasks, access requests, and any questions about the probe configs should go through the new owner. Effective immediately, the person responsible for Memtrace is listed below.

named custodian: Fendor Oliys Quenael

## Ticket: Encoding detection drift between environments

The Textport upload service is detecting encodings differently in staging and production. Staging classifies certain Windows-1252 files as Latin-1, producing mojibake in the Brindlehurst ingest pipeline, while production handles them correctly. Root cause appears to be configuration drift: the confidence threshold and fallback charset diverged after the June redeploy. Please review the diff carefully. Production currently runs with the following values.

deployment values, kadug-kajof:
QUENAEL_LOG_LEVEL=debug
QUENAEL_METRICS_HOST=metrics.quenael.qorvelsys.internal
QUENAEL_POOL_SIZE=32